What Causes Shifting Teeth?

There are many reasons why your teeth are shifting. Let’s take a look at some of the most common causes:

Aging

Just like the rest of your body, your jawbones and ligaments will change over time. The tissues and fibers comprising the jaw can become weak, causing your teeth to loosen, and shifting your bite. Additionally, your lips contract as they age, creating pressure on the exterior of your bite, and pushing teeth inward.

Teeth Grinding

Chronic teeth grinding, also known as bruxism, is more common than you think. It’s a stress response that often happens while you sleep. The pressure of grinding or clenching can shift your teeth through force and wear.

Gum Disease

Periodontal disease can destroy the soft oral tissues and the jawbone, causing tooth movement. Failing to seek treatment may cause the infection to spread to surrounding tissues. As a result, your teeth won’t stay firmly in place because they lack support.

Tooth Loss

Missing teeth can cause neighboring teeth to shift and change your overall bite. That happens because the remaining teeth will naturally shift to fill the space that’s left. As the other teeth spread out, you may develop more gaps in your smile.

How Your Dentist Can Help

Don’t worry – there are many ways to correct shifting teeth! Your dentist in Houston can remedy the problem with the following options:

  • Invisalign: The clear aligners are a discreet, fast, and comfortable way to move your teeth back into proper alignment. It can address crowding and bite alignment issues without the hassle of metal wires and brackets. No one will even notice you’re undergoing orthodontic treatment!
  • Veneers: Not only can veneers address misalignment, but they can hide various other issues like discoloration, chips, cracks, and gaps. It’s a popular cosmetic treatment because it can transform several different aspects of your smile at once.
